About Cyan Park in Reno

Cyan Park is a 14-acre public park located in Reno, Nevada. The park serves the local community with a variety of recreational facilities and green spaces.

The park features both active and passive recreation areas. For sports enthusiasts, there are tennis courts, basketball courts, and pickleball courts. Families with children can enjoy the playground equipment, which provides a safe and fun environment for kids to play.

One of the park's notable features is its splash pad, which operates during the summer months from 10am to 5pm daily. This water play area offers a refreshing spot for children to cool off on hot days.

Cyan Park also includes separate areas for large and small dogs, allowing pet owners to let their canine companions exercise off-leash in a controlled environment. The park provides amenities such as picnic shelters and barbecue areas, making it suitable for community gatherings and family outings.

For those seeking quiet relaxation, the park offers grassy areas and walking paths. Public restrooms are available on-site, and the park is equipped with water fountains for visitor convenience.

The park is open year-round, though some amenities like the splash pad and restrooms may have seasonal operating hours. Cyan Park is maintained by the City of Reno's Parks and Recreation department, ensuring it remains a clean and well-kept space for public use.
